GNOME:连接外部鼠标时禁用触摸板(跨会话保留 dconf 设置)

GNOME:连接外部鼠标时禁用触摸板(跨会话保留 dconf 设置)

我使用的是 Arch Linux + GNOME 3.32 + Wayland

我希望在连接外部鼠标时禁用触摸板。我知道有一个伟大的延伸为此,我已经使用了很长时间,但目前(在撰写本文时)它还不能与 GS 3.32 一起使用。所以,我发现它也可以通过以下方式完成dconf

为此,我运行 dconf 编辑器并设置/org/gnome/desktop/peripherals/touchpad/send-eventsdisabled-on-external-mouse

enabled这工作得很好,但是每次我重新启动 GNOME 会话时它都会重置。怎样才能让它持久呢?

编辑:我找到了解决方法;请参阅下面我的回答

答案1

好的,作为解决方法,我将以下内容添加到~/.bashrc文件中:

dconf write /org/gnome/desktop/peripherals/touchpad/send-events "'disabled-on-external-mouse'"

这在每次登录时执行并恢复所需的设置

相关内容